Stoker begins by outlining the key challenges facing democracy today. These include the rise of populism and nationalism, the erosion of trust in government, and the increasing complexity of global issues. He then provides a detailed analysis of the different ways that democracies can respond to these challenges. He argues that the key to saving democracy is to find ways to make it more responsive, inclusive, and accountable.
Stoker's analysis is based on a wealth of research and experience. He has worked with governments and civil society organizations around the world to help them improve their democratic practices. In Saving Democracy, he shares his insights on what works and what doesn't. He also offers a number of concrete recommendations for how to strengthen democracy in the 21st century.
